ZIP Code 55973: frequently asked questions
- What is the median home value in ZIP Code 55973?
- The median home value in ZIP Code 55973 is $286,100, higher than 68%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much is property tax in ZIP Code 55973?
- The median annual property tax in ZIP Code 55973 is $2,500, an effective rate of 1% of home value.
- Is ZIP Code 55973 expensive to live in?
- Homes in ZIP Code 55973 cost about 2.59× the median household income, lower than 60%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- What is the weather like in ZIP Code 55973?
- ZIP Code 55973 averages 42.9°F year-round, summer highs near 77.7°F, winter lows around 8.3°F (NOAA 1991–2020 normals). It sees about 50.6 inches of snow a year.
- Is ZIP Code 55973 at risk of flooding or natural disasters?
- ZIP Code 55973's FEMA National Risk Index score is 65.7 (near the U.S. ZIP codes median). Its greatest modeled natural hazard is tornado.
